Re: [LINUX:3368] Ynt: Re: Log dosyasini gunluk degistirmek.

Serkan Hamarat (hamarat@efes.net.tr)
Thu, 02 Jul 1998 17:23:33 +0300


Arslan UNAL wrote:

> >#!/bin/sh
> >mkdir /var/log/old
> >mv /var/log/messages /var/log/old/messages`date +%Y%m%d`
> >killall -HUP syslogd
> >gzip /var/log/old/messages`date +%Y%m%d`
> >exit
>
> bunlari daha once denedim. messages dosyasini move edince
> syslogd'nin calismasi duruyor. sizin yazdiginiz gibi restart
> etmeye kalkinca da "no such pid ..." gibi bir hata mesaji veriyor.
>
> Arslan

Senin linux hangi dagitim? kernel versionu ne? calismasi lazim cunku.
Benim slackware 3.4 kernel 2.0.33'te calisiyor.

istersen soyle yap; tamamen kill yap,
calismiyorsa bile kill yapmanin bir zarari dokunmaz.
Sonra baslatma komutu verirsin ve baslar:
-----------------------------------------------
#!/bin/sh
mkdir /var/log/old
mv /var/log/messages /var/log/old/messages`date +%Y%m%d`
killall -KILL syslogd
/usr/sbin/syslogd &
gzip /var/log/old/messages`date +%Y%m%d`
exit
-----------------------------------------------
istersen /var/run/syslogd.pid dosyasinda PID no.'su yazar.
Once bir kontrol ettirirsin.